Student Meals
- All students can receive a healthy breakfast and lunch each school day.
- Students have the opportunity to select which foods they will eat.
- At breakfast, at least four food items from the three required food components (fruit, grains,
milk) are offered. Students must select a minimum of three items, one of which must be a 1/2 cup of
fruit.
- At lunch, five food components (fruit, vegetable, grains, meat/meat alternate, milk) are
offered. Students must select a minimum of three components, one of which must be at least a 1/2
cup of fruit or vegetable.
